Sarah Paulson is officially a Tony winner, bringing her halfway to EGOT! The 49-year-old actress gave a touching speech while accepting her prize at the 2024 Tony Awards on Sunday (June 16) at the David H.
Koch Theater at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ts in New York City. Sarah won Best Performance by a Leading Actress in a Play for her work in the play Appropriate.
In her speech, she paid tribute to the history of Broadway and the magic she feels within the theater she performs every night.
